Licence, safety & OASIS compliance
LeoVegas Gaming plc holds a GGL concession for virtual slot machines (publicly verifiable in the German regulator's whitelist). All player-protection rules of the 2021 Interstate Treaty apply: central self-exclusion register OASIS, cross-operator monthly deposit limit of €1,000 (raisable to €10,000 / €30,000 on request), panic button, mandatory 5-second spin pause and Schufa-based ID verification at signup. Note: this site is in English for clarity — LeoVegas only accepts players residing in Germany under its GGL licence.
Bonus & wagering terms
The LeoVegas welcome bonus is structured to be GlüStV-compliant: typically a 100% match on the first deposit up to €100, wagered 35× within 30 days. Slots contribute 100%; table games can't legally be offered in Germany anyway. Maximum stake while wagering is capped at €5 per spin — exceeding it voids the bonus and any winnings. Always check the LeoVegas promotions page for current figures.
Games available in Germany
The German portfolio covers 800+ virtual slots — mainly NetEnt, Play'n GO, Pragmatic Play, Red Tiger and Yggdrasil. Table games (roulette, blackjack, baccarat) and live casino are not permitted under German regulation and are therefore absent — this is a market-wide restriction, not a LeoVegas shortcoming. Slot RTPs are clearly listed on each game page (average ~96.2%).
Payout speed & payment methods
In our test withdrawals, instant-bank-transfer and PayPal payouts arrived within 4–28 hours; SEPA bank transfer took 1–2 business days. LeoVegas always pays back to the deposit account (mandatory under GGL rules). KYC runs automatically via Schufa identity check and clears in under 5 minutes for most German bank accounts. Minimum withdrawal: €20. Minimum deposit: €10.
Mobile app & web experience
LeoVegas was founded as a mobile-first casino in 2012 and it shows: the native iOS/Android app is one of the fastest in the DE market — games launch in under 3 seconds, with clean filters by provider, RTP and volatility. The browser version is fully featured, including Touch-ID login. Some players find the mandatory 5-second spin pause annoying; this is a regulatory requirement applied across every German operator.
Customer support
Live chat is available daily 08:00–24:00 in German (average response in our tests: 90 seconds). Email support replies within 24 hours. There is no phone support. A detailed FAQ covers most routine questions. Complaints about GGL-regulated conduct go through the regulator's dispute board — contact details are in the imprint.

- Does LeoVegas have a live casino in Germany?
- No. Live casino and traditional table games (roulette, blackjack) are not permitted under the 2021 German Interstate Gambling Treaty. No GGL-licensed operator may offer them in Germany — this is not a LeoVegas-specific limitation.
- What is the deposit limit?
- €1,000 per month across all licensed German operators (GGL default). Raises to €10,000 or €30,000 are possible after a credit check, must be actively requested and carry a 5-day waiting period before taking effect.
- Can I self-exclude from LeoVegas?
- Yes, via the central OASIS register. Self-exclusion applies across every operator licensed in Germany (minimum 3 months; lifting requires a written request and 30-day waiting period). You can request it directly in account settings or at www.oasis.bzga.de.
